Jazz Fest Week One Recap

Friday it poured, Saturday waas cloudy and day three was a glorious sunny Sunday at the fairgrounds. 

Highlights for me included Levon Helm being  joined by Dr. John, Alan Toussiant and Ivan Neville,  seeing Tab Benoit in several places including the group he founded , the Save The Wetlands All Stars which includes Cyrille Neville, Anders Osborne, Johnny Sansone and of course Dr. John.

Gayle saw Simon and Garfunkel and said they wre likewise fabulous, with Rockin Dopsie JR joining them for Cecilia. And the hardest choice of the weekend was whetehr to see Rockin and his brothers play a tribute to their dad in the Blues Tent at the same time as the incomparable Leah Chase was singing in the Jazz Tent and paying tribute to the late, great Marva Wright. 

Good thing I had my sneakers on!! 

Also great were The Radiators (duh!!) doing a set of songs all written before WWII, proving that our generation may have invented rock n roll but it didn’t invent rockin and Marcia Ball, who always does a high paced energetic set.

Oh yes, the food was great: crawfish monica, peach cobbler, strawberry shortcake, crawfish pies, gator pies ….. and on and on and on. So that’s it for now, resting up for the second weekend with Sonny Landreth, Jeff Beck, Van Morrison, the Rads and The Neville Brothers.
